Moto G 5G images and few key specifications leaked

Moto G5 images are now teased by @evleaks in twitter. The leakster has shared the full body design of the smartphone. The name suggests that the smartphone is 5G enabled. This is another addition to the Moto G family. From the image shared it can be seen that the smartphone will have a long display with dual punch hole camera at front and quad cameras at back.

There is a longitudinal flashlight placed beside the rear rectangular cut camera bump. The fingerprint sensor is mounted at the side. It looks more like the moto Power with such a long display. The primary camera is said to be of 48MP and such a rectangular cutout is first in Moto smartphone.

According to all the leaks, the Moto G 5G can feature the Snapdragon 765 chipset and maybe the most affordable smartphone from the company. There is no particular news from the brand regarding this smartphone so we have to wait for more information. Moreover, there is no such concrete information about its specifications also.
